Earlier right now, third-party app retailer AltStore PAL, introduced {that a} porn app referred to as Sizzling Tub was now obtainable to iOS customers within the European Union. {The marketplace}, which permits folks within the EU to sideload apps exterior of Apple’s App Retailer, described it because the “first Apple-approved porn app.”
Now, Apple says it’s “deeply concerned” about Sizzling Tub, which as TechCrunch famous, is the primary time a porn app has been obtainable natively for the iPhone. “We are deeply concerned about the safety risks that hardcore porn apps of this type create for EU users, especially kids,” an Apple spokesperson mentioned in a press release. “This app and others like it will undermine consumer trust and confidence in our ecosystem that we have worked for more than a decade to make the best in the world. Contrary to the false statements made by the marketplace developer, we certainly do not approve of this app and would never offer it in our App Store.”
As Apple has identified, its notarization pointers state that app makers shouldn’t “suggest or imply that Apple is a source or supplier of the App, or that Apple endorses any particular representation regarding quality or functionality.” AltStore’s statements would appear to go towards that steering.
A picture shared on AltStore’s Mastodon account. (AltStore)
However in a press release to Engadget, AltStore creator Riley Testut denied making “any false statements.” Sizzling Tub, he says, “was submitted to Apple’s own notarization process where it was then approved by Apple employees for distribution with alternative app marketplaces such as AltStore PAL.” He mentioned it was this approval that AltStore was referencing in its advertising and marketing. “The DMA also does not require that Apple approves apps for distribution, they have chosen to do so themselves,” he added, referring to the EU’s Digital Markets Act.
Apple has made little secret of its frustration with the DMA, which requires it to permit third-party app shops in Europe. “The truth is that we are required by the European Commission to allow it to be distributed by marketplace operators like AltStore and Epic who may not share our concerns for user safety,” the corporate mentioned in its assertion about Sizzling Tub on Monday.
Along with AltStore, Fortnite maker and longtime Apple foe Epic, not too long ago introduced plans to carry third-party cellular video games to its Epic Video games app within the EU. Although AltStore Pal and Epic aren’t formally affiliated, Epic gave the choice app retailer a “MegaGrant” final yr to assist fund the “core technology fees” third-party app shops are required to pay Apple.
